diff options
author | Gabriel Krisman Bertazi <krisman@suse.de> | 2024-12-16 15:46:15 -0500 |
---|---|---|
committer | Jens Axboe <axboe@kernel.dk> | 2024-12-27 10:08:21 -0700 |
commit | ce9464081d5168ee0f279d6932ba82260a5b97c4 (patch) | |
tree | d5988a8430f60a11d4bc79116a95f92f0c2f4877 /io_uring/msg_ring.c | |
parent | ef623a647f423c0d96aa75797cec182e3c5ba47d (diff) |
io_uring/msg_ring: Drop custom destructor
kfree can handle slab objects nowadays. Drop the extra callback and just
use kfree.
Signed-off-by: Gabriel Krisman Bertazi <krisman@suse.de>
Link: https://lore.kernel.org/r/20241216204615.759089-10-krisman@suse.de
Signed-off-by: Jens Axboe <axboe@kernel.dk>
Diffstat (limited to 'io_uring/msg_ring.c')
-rw-r--r-- | io_uring/msg_ring.c | 7 |
1 files changed, 0 insertions, 7 deletions
diff --git a/io_uring/msg_ring.c b/io_uring/msg_ring.c index 333c220d322a..bd3cd78d2dba 100644 --- a/io_uring/msg_ring.c +++ b/io_uring/msg_ring.c @@ -354,10 +354,3 @@ int io_uring_sync_msg_ring(struct io_uring_sqe *sqe) return __io_msg_ring_data(fd_file(f)->private_data, &io_msg, IO_URING_F_UNLOCKED); } - -void io_msg_cache_free(const void *entry) -{ - struct io_kiocb *req = (struct io_kiocb *) entry; - - kmem_cache_free(req_cachep, req); -} |